Advantage Partners Fund has agreed to transfer all shares of FICT Corporation to a consortium led by MBK Partners and FormFactor, Inc., aiming to enhance FICT's capabilities in the semiconductor market.
Information on the Target
The target of this transaction is FICT Corporation (referred to as 'FICT'), which specializes in the development, design, manufacture, and sales of printed circuit boards and semiconductor packaging substrates. Established in January 2020, FICT evolved from a division within the Fujitsu Group that focused on hardware-related offerings. Under the guidance of Advantage Partners Fund (referred to as 'AP Fund'), FICT has successfully transitioned from a manufacturer of electronic components primarily focused on printed wiring boards to a solution provider addressing various challenges across the semiconductor value chain, including design, inspection, packaging, and testing of end products.
During the investment period led by AP Fund, FICT implemented comprehensive strategies for increasing enterprise value. These strategies included restructuring its product portfolio, actively investing in growth areas, establishing pricing that reflects the value offered, and driving digital transformation initiatives focused on production efficiency. As a result, FICT has experienced significant growth and an expansion in its operational capabilities.
